When investing in a GPS tracking device in California, the decision should focus on performance reliability more than initial pricing. Start by evaluating real-time visibility speed, trip analytics, and alert accuracy. A strong platform typically provides route playback, driver pattern review, geofence alerts, and automated maintenance reminders without requiring manual checks.
An intuitive dashboard or mobile interface is essential to keep monitoring smooth across long routes, multi-vehicle assignments, and varied operating hours. Data protection, subscription transparency, device warranty, and responsive support are also critical for long-term dependability. If scaling is expected in your operations, ensure the provider offers flexible plan upgrades and does not impose unexpected activation or cancellation fees. Reviewing user feedback and testing demo access can help verify consistency before committing.
